Plateau Energy Metals Inc is an exploration stage company. The company is in the process of acquisition, and exploration, and evaluation of mineral properties in Peru. It is principally engaged in the exploration for uranium on its properties located in the Macusani plateau region of southeastern Peru and the Falchani lithium project.

Ulises Solis responds to Corani's mayor

https://larepublica.pe/economia/1486147-litio-macusani-yellowcake-puno-denuncian-minera-macusani-habria-respetado-norma-exploracion-litio
Puno: Mining company Macusani (Yellowcake) would not have respected environmental standards for lithium exploration

They do not oppose to mining investment, as long as the rules and the current social license are respected. This was stated by the mayor of the district of Corani, in Puno, Edmundo Caceres, who denounced that the discovery of lithium by the mining company Macusani Yellowcake, in 2018, did not have environmental certification.
 
"When the Ministry of Energy and Mines reaches the letter 446, on March 13, in all the reports we found that explorations were carried out in our area without authorization, we are concerned because they have damaged the environment, and have not respected the rights of the peasant communities of the place", he said this morning in a local media.
 
The mayor said that the company, which also explores for uranium in the area, would have caused environmental damage by drilling the subsoil to make the discovery". We do not know if they damaged the water branches, but it should be clear that we do not oppose to mining investment", he said, adding that although Puno is one of the regions with several mining activities, it does not contribute to National GDP.
 
On the other hand, he denounced that the Regional Office of the Ministry of Energy and Mines in Puno wanted to hold a participatory workshop on May 27 for a new mining exploration in another area, even though it is not its competence. "Fortunately, they stepped aside and said they will not interfere, we have already sent a document to the Ministry of Energy and Mines, pointing out the interference", he said.
 
Macusani responds
 
In response to the mayor's statements, Macusani Yellowcake's general manager, Ulises Solis, informed "La Repblica" that - indeed - the company would not have waited for the approval of its environmental certification before the Regional Directorate of Energy and Mines to perform the lithium explorations in the district of Corani.
 
"It's true we do not have the approved environmental instrument but that does not mean we did not start it (February 2019), as well as the informative workshops before the community [...] We could not wait, because (the community) required us to work", he said. .
 
Likewise, he indicated that the OEFA has already initiated a sanctioning process against which the company has raided. "There is still no formal sanction, but they have forced us to paralyze the perforations (case of uranium) and close gates, which we have complied with", he added, pointing out that in the case of lithium, no drilling would have been carried out as stated by the mayor of Corani, denying possible contamination.
